How they compare

W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income) currently reports 524,714 against 7,167 in New Zealand, a difference of 517,547.

That makes W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income)'s figure about 73.2 times New Zealand's.

Across all 30 years both countries report, W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income) has been ahead every year.

New Zealand ranks 81st and W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income) ranks 83rd of 172 countries.

W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income) has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ade New Zealand W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income) Difference Ahead
1970s 3,178 35,006 31,828 W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income)
1980s 6,374 89,752 83,378 W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income)
1990s 6,866 115,426 108,560 W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income)
2010s 8,076 472,384 464,308 W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income)
2020s 7,442 493,859 486,418 WB: Middle East & North Africa (excluding High Income)

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
